Very comfortable & convenient for me as doing work at British Sugar factory nearby. Extra bonus as such great food at restaurant. Thank you for my stay, will do so again. TV & hot drinks available in room, clean & comfortable giving lots of space & two large double beds. Thanks guys.

Might be nice if snacks for breakfast available, otherwise all good thank you. W/C plumbing problems, but soon fixed when staff notified & caretaker/plumber employed within an hour or so of notification. Well done.

The property is very well situated for people using the A1 as it is directly off it. The rooms are basic but clean and functional. You can park your car directly outside your room so no lugging cases/bags about. Also has an excellent Indian restaurant on site.

The downsides are that as it is so close to the A1 there is quite a bit of traffic noise, especially if you have to have the window open. It is also quite close to the main East Coast railway line so you do get some train noise. The TV in the room is very small and most of the channels don’t work.

The size of the room. Clean. Large bathroom area with shower. Good water pressure too. Lots of hot water. One room could be used by a family. Two double beds and cots available. Plenty of storage for one person. Excellent, award winning Indian and Bengali restaurant next door. Staff are helpful and friendly. Felt private and secure. Easy access to A1 and A46.

Being picky, it would have been nice to have had blinds that allowed daylight through rather than blackout blinds and curtains. Wall mounted TV's would have been easier to watch. I stayed 6 nights and would liked to have had my bin emptied more often. However, other people could enjoy this level of privacy.

Well located next to the main road exit - Big rooms with a lot of space, the bedroom was a bit old (it is one of the last one who haven't been renovated yet) but it was clean and well equiped . The bathroom was brilliant ! Freshly renovated it was clean and big with a beautiful shower ( our advise would be to to add a little furniture in the bathroom to put toothbrush & toilet bags on . The Indian restaurant & bar just next to the bedrooms is great . Very Good food and nice personal here

The location of the place is quite close to the train road & main road so the noise is a bit present . It was okay for just one night . The windows of the room also let a lot of light comes in despite the drapes .

I was still quite upbeat after reading some of the previous reviews on here about Ashiana's, but I really was pleasantly surprised. The rooms are located separate from the restaurant, in the form of 7 or so chalet style room, all ground level, and all with their own front door. Way, way bigger than any other hotel room in the Newark Area, there was tonnes of room, even with two double beds, a sofa and a wardrobe an desk in the room. Kettle with tea, coffee and biscuits all clean and tidy. Bed well used, but very comfy, as were the pillows. I slept like a log! So quiet, with the occasional purr of a train going by, or the gentle hum of the A1...but nothing that would interrupt your sleep. Homely feel inside each chalet/room...tastefully decorated and not the carbon copy 'Travel Lodge' feel, which I dislike. This room was much nicer to relax in. The bathroom was spanking new, with a huge shower which was sublime. The sink obviously had a little drainage issue as it took the water a LONG while to disappear, but that didn't happen in the shower. Biggest hotel bathroom I've had the pleasure off for a long time. Great value for money....£50 is amazing, considering the Travel Lodge wanted £89 and Newark is only 7 minutes drive down the road. Plus, swanky Indian Restaurant onsite. Definitely staying here again...without a doubt. Loved everything, and that was complimented by cheerful, relaxed staff. You could even park your car right outside your chalet/room so you didn't have to take up spaces in the restaurant car park. Major bonus...and the parking was all free :) Well done, and look forward to staying again.

Bathroom sink slow to drain. That's all....
